Read Also: How Much Differential Fluid Change Cost In 2023? API GL-5 Standard. Usually, a GL-5 rating means the oil will be used in gears with a very high sliding force. The axles of a Subaru have exactly that kind of gear setup. So, you must use a differential fluid with a GL-5 rating.Every time you change the fluid (or more accurately, every time you do a drain-and-fill), you get about 2/3rds of the old fluid out. So the amount of "old fluid" goes down by 2/3rds every time. You don't have to worry about getting 100.0000% out, but a second or third drain-and-fill will get you pretty close.…

Bear in mind when you’re doing a differential fluid change, it’s not like an engine. Rear axles normally don’t have drain plugs, as nice as that would be. You have to remove the sheet metal inspection cover, the part with all the bolts around it like numbers on a clock, to drain the fluid. Note: Use 4x4 Gear Oil F1TZ-19580-A or equivFront differential will require you to suck out tIn power electronics, various components pl If the fluid capacity is not known, general practice is to fill the differential with the recommended gear oil to just below the fill hole (approx 1/2"). This allows for fluid expansion when hot without overpressuring the seals or causing the oil to foam and cavitate. The video below shows the fluid extraction method on a 2016 Ford F150.
